    What could be better after a hike on beautiful Yonah Mountain than a visit to nearby Yonah Mountain…read moreVineyards? A lot of things as it turned out. Although the setting is admittedly spectacular, acres of hilly vineyards with views of the mountain behind, and the patio was certainly fancy, the tables each with fire pits in the center providing cheery warmth, the tasting experience itself was sub-par and overpriced. It lacked the authentic feel I've seen in other wineries and seems more of a tourist destination. First thing I noticed is the shockingly high tasting fee of $35 for a flight of 4 2-ounce pours of their choice. No substitutions allowed! Either these are some spectacularly great wines or this is a major rip-off. I passed. But since I was here I decided to have a glass. I got one of their estate-grown Cabernet Sauvignon. It was around $16 but since I was here. It was good, but certainly not worth the $48 they charge for a bottle. For the $35 do you get individual attention, descriptions from the bartender about the wines and about their winery? No. You get 4 labeled glasses to take back to your table. Not worth it. Find another place less touristy, more authentic. That shouldn't be hard. There are like 65 wineries in the area!

    "Wine enters through the mouth, Love, the eyes…read more I raise the glass to my mouth, I look at you, I sigh." William Butler Yeats With the beautiful backdrop of the rolling hills of North Georgia, Yonah Mountains Vineyards delivers real wine and real romance. Whether it's for an afternoon date, or a full out wedding among the rows of vines, it's hard not to feel love in the air. Great outdoor seating, both covered and uncovered, place you right above the beautiful vineyard and allow you to take it all in. Yonah Mountains Vineyards separates itself from the others by providing familiar wines such as Merlot, Cabernet Sauvignon, Chardonnay etc as opposed to the traditional Muscadine wines of the south. The wine itself is decent, but definitely not near the quality of the west coast wines, but all were enjoyable. I particularly liked their Genesis 12, a red wine blend, and their Viognier, an impressive white. Wine flights are around $60 with a choice between white, red, or mixed. Bottles run around $40-100. A little pricey for the product, but then again, it's the whole experience that you are buying, and it's money well spent. Yonah Mountain Vineyards strikes the perfect balance between classy and casual. You'll be just as comfortable in jeans as in a tux or a horrid bridesmaid dress. Cheers!
